company_users

Résumé

Cette table contient les informations sur les utilisateurs associés à une entreprise. Cela permet facilement de récupérer leurs identifications, rôle et permissions dans le partage de données.

Dans Pennylane, il est possible de donner accès au dossier d’une entreprise à plusieurs utilisateurs. Chaque utilisateur est associé à un rôle qui lui confère des permissions pour accéder et effectuer des actions sur les différents modules et fonctionnalités de l’application.

Cette table contient la liste des utilisateurs qui ont accès a une entreprise, ainsi que leur rôle et accessibilité à la fonctionnalité du partage des données.

Scopes

  • les utilisateurs comptables ont accès à toutes les sociétés de leur portefeuille;
  • les utilisateurs dirigeants n’ont accès qu’à leur propre société.

Colonnes disponibles

user_id

bigint

ID de l'utilisateur dans l'application Pennylane. Cet ID est utilisé pour identifier l'utilisateur dans les autres tables.

company_id

bigint

ID unique de l'entreprise sur Pennylane, se référant à companies.id.

company_name

character varying

Nom de la société sur Pennylane. Ce nom peut différer du nom légal de la société et est utilisé pour l'affichage et la recherche dans l'application.

user_email

character varying

Adresse email de l'utilisateur.

user_first_name

character varying

Prénom de l'utilisateur.

user_last_name

character varying

Nom de famille de l'utilisateur.

user_last_activity

date

NEW

Date de dernière activité de l'utilisateur sur Pennylane. Dans le cas où un utilisateur ne s'est jamais connecté, la valeur est NULL. Dans le cas où un utilisateur appartient à plusieurs entreprises, la valeur est la date de dernière activité sur l'ensemble des entreprises.

role

character varying

Rôle de l'utilisateur dans l'entreprise. Ce rôle détermine les permissions que l'utilisateur a dans le partage de données. Les valeurs possibles sont :
"employee" (Employé),
"executive" (Dirigeant / admin),
"internal_accountant" (Comptable interne / Responsable finance),
"invoicing_manager" (Gestionnaire de facturation),
"purchasing_manager" (Gestionnaire de facturation fournisseur),
"sales_manager" (Gestionnaire de facturation clients).
Pour plus d'informations sur les différents rôles, voir [cet article](https://help.pennylane.com/fr/articles/18598-ajouter-un-nouvel-utilisateur#h_8ca3ab7c01).
Exemples: "employee", "internal_accountant", "purchasing_manager"

firm_id

bigint

ID du cabinet comptable en charge de produire les documents comptables de l'entreprise. Lorsque la comptabilité est internalisé, la valeur est NULL.

firm_name

character varying

Nom du cabinet comptable en charge de produire les documents comptables de l'entreprise. Lorsque la comptabilité est internalisé, la valeur est NULL.

eligible_to_data_sharing

boolean

true l'utilisateur a le droit d'activer la fonctionnalité du partage de données. false l'utilisateur n'a pas le droit d'activer la fonctionnalité du partage de données. Cela est déterminé par le rôle de l'utilisateur. Il faut que la fonctionnalité soit activée pour que l'utilisateur puisse l'utiliser.

created_at

timestamp without time zone

NEW

Date et heure de création de l'utilisateur dans l'application Pennylane.

updated_at

timestamp without time zone

NEW

Date et heure de la dernière mise à jour de l'utilisateur dans l'application Pennylane.


Back to top

Page last modified: Jun 28 2024 at 03:34 PM.